Present: all department heads. Mr. Ostravel presented utilisation figures showing the Dunmere line running at 94% for three consecutive months. Options discussed: a second shift, outsourcing overflow to Kellwright Fabrication, or commissioning Line 4. Finance cautioned that Line 4 requires capital approval; Operations favoured the second shift as an interim measure. A decision paper will circulate before month-end, and heads should submit staffing impacts by Friday. The underlying business plan considerations are noted below.

board note of tagug-hahag: Praionax Logistics is in early talks to buy Julaxek Group for about $36.3 million. The Julmir launch date is March 1, and nothing goes to the press before then.

**Capacity note — Vellastra dispatch simulator.** For the eng sync: simulating the 40-car Marrowgate tower at 10x speed saturates one worker at roughly 9k rider events/sec, so we'll shard by bank rather than by floor. Memory stays flat if the event ring is sized correctly. The knobs we propose locking in are these.

tuning table, hahof-tafop:
RATE_LIMITS = {
    "ulaix": 10,
    "wenath": 1,
}

# Consent Banner Env Vars — Larkspool Rollout

Banner is gated per region. `CONSENT_BANNER_MODE` accepts `off`, `shadow`, or `live`. Default is `shadow`. `CONSENT_REGION_LIST` is comma-separated. Restart the web pods after changes; no cache flush needed. Escalate rendering bugs to the Tidewren squad. The banner telemetry sink needs its signing secret set in the env file on the next line.

secret setting of fawig-tawip: RELAY_SECRET3=e04

## Env vars: Hermetic build migration (Forgecrate)

We're moving the Nimbly build off the shared runners onto Forgecrate's hermetic sandbox. That means no more ambient env leaking in — every variable must be declared in build.env explicitly, or the build just won't see it. Most values are plain config, but the artifact-registry credential is the exception and must be declared too. Add it on the next line.

vault entry, fadup-tagag: RELAY_SECRET8=2fd92179